Discovering the Charm of "A Boy with An Oar" by Henry Scott Tuke

Artistic Inspiration Behind Tuke's Masterpiece

The Influence of the Newlyn School on Tuke's Work

Henry Scott Tuke was a prominent figure in the Newlyn School, a group of artists known for their focus on naturalism and the beauty of coastal life. This movement emphasized the importance of plein air painting, where artists captured scenes directly from nature. Tuke's work reflects this philosophy, showcasing the vibrant colors and dynamic light of Cornwall's shores. His connection to this artistic community enriched his style, allowing him to explore themes of youth and nature in a unique way.

Contrasting Styles: Tuke vs. His Contemporaries

While Tuke embraced the naturalism of the Newlyn School, his style often stood apart from his contemporaries. Artists like Stanhope Forbes focused more on narrative, while Tuke emphasized emotion and atmosphere. This distinction allows Tuke's work to resonate deeply with viewers, offering a unique perspective on the beauty of youth and nature.
